Second Nature, Alliant Energy’s voluntary green pricing program allows the company’s electric customers to support electricity generated from renewable resources located within Alliant Energy’s service territory. This clean, renewable energy, currently supported by more than 14,000 participants, displaces energy otherwise generated from fossil fuel sources. Second Nature is certified Green-e, which is the nation’s leading certification and verification program for renewable energy from the Center for Resource Solutions.

Waverly Light and Power, a municipal utility, serves almost 5,000 customers. Our vision, planning for tomorrow while providing for today™, outlines our dedication to serving the Waverly community. We were the first electric utility in the Midwest to own and operate wind generation. Our goal, producing 20% of our energy with renewable sources by 2020, is well underway.
